Don Goodman believes that the loan signing of Chelsea striker Marc Guiu would be a huge "positive" for West Brom if they can get a deal over the line.

Following on from the injury sustained by Josh Maja, West Brom have been in dire need of attacking reinforcements this winter with the deadline soon approaching.

Guiu of Chelsea has been linked with a move to the Midlands [DOOD] and Goodman, when speaking exclusively to West Brom News, thinks it could be a shrewd pick-up.

"He's played in the Europa Conference League for Chelsea and he's scored quite a few goals [six in six]," explained Goodman.

"He looks sharp. He's also missed quite a few goals as well. But the point is, he was getting into areas where he was getting opportunities to score.

"I like the look of him, particularly, you know, dropping into the Championship and possibly getting an opportunity of regular first-team football. Then, yeah, I certainly wouldn't be averse to thinking that he would be a real positive signing for West Brom."

West Brom need to sign a striker

Although the Baggies are due to be boosted by the return of Daryl Dike, the need for a new striker's arrival is still evident if they are to maintain their ambitions of promotion.

With Maja sidelined, West Brom cannot afford to hedge their bets on Dike coming straight back into the team and having an immediate impact and the signing of Guiu would certainly soften those concerns.

The Spaniard is very highly rated and his record in the Conference League for Chelsea speaks for itself and if he can replicate that level of performance in the Championship, the Baggies will have pulled off a major coup.

Just days remain in the transfer window and if the Baggies are to succeed in their attempts to sign a new frontman, they will have to ramp up their efforts.
